As a result, the partnership is expected to enable drivers to use their mobile phones to pay for a charging session and deposit the money directly into the parking lot owners and operators existing merchant banking accounts.
The service is currently available for the iPhone, BlackBerry- and Android-powered devices.
Parkmobile’s offerings include mobile payments available via mobile devices or mobile apps for on- and off-street parking and digital parking permits. Its services are used in 100 cities globally.
